Half of the cabin air is dumped overboard, keeping a continuous flow of air.
That continuous flow helps to maintain consistent pressure.
The HEPA filters used to clean airplane air are of the same quality as those used in operating rooms.
They can capture very small particles, including most viruses and bacteria.
Atmospheric conditions make the outside air naturally sterile.
